Sue Ruddick is a scholar working on Sociology and Political Science, Geography, Planning and Development and Clinical Psychology. According to data from OpenAlex, Sue Ruddick has authored 14 papers receiving a total of 515 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Sociology and Political Science, 4 papers in Geography, Planning and Development and 3 papers in Clinical Psychology. Recurrent topics in Sue Ruddick’s work include Foucault, Power, and Ethics (3 papers), Geographies of human-animal interactions (3 papers) and Water Governance and Infrastructure (2 papers). Sue Ruddick is often cited by papers focused on Foucault, Power, and Ethics (3 papers), Geographies of human-animal interactions (3 papers) and Water Governance and Infrastructure (2 papers). Sue Ruddick collaborates with scholars based in Canada, United States and United Kingdom. Sue Ruddick's co-authors include Linda Peake, Caroline Desbiens, Rajyashree N. Reddy, Helen Scott, Nancy L. Young, Patricia McKeever, Karen Spalding, Nicole Yantzi, Susannah Bunce and John Connors and has published in prestigious journals such as Environment and Planning A Economy and Space, Environment and Planning D Society and Space and Antipode.
